无障碍辅助技术在 Web 端中的应用场景分析

阅读时长 4 分钟读完

无障碍辅助技术是指辅助那些在日常生活中受到一些障碍的人群,例如视障人士、听障人士和运动障碍人士等,让他们能够更加方便地使用各种设备,尤其是电子设备,获得更好的体验。在 Web 端中,无障碍辅助技术的应用也越来越广泛。接下来我们将分析无障碍辅助技术在 Web 端中的应用场景。

视力障碍人士

对于视力障碍人士来说,无障碍辅助技术尤为重要。以下是一些常见的应用场景:

1. 网页结构和语义化

在开发 Web 应用时,应该使用语义化的 HTML 标签,这可以让屏幕阅读器和其他无障碍技术更加容易地解析和读取内容。同时,正确的 HTML 结构也可以提高索引优化的效果。

示例代码:

-- -------------------- ---- -------
--------
  -----
    ----
      ------ --------------------
      ------ --------------------
      ------ --------------------
      ------ --------------------
    -----
  ------
---------

2. 网页文字和颜色使用

对于视力障碍人士来说,使用易读的字体、适当的字号和足够的行间距可以提高阅读体验。同时也需要注意对比度,以保证文字和背景颜色的对比度能够满足额外的需要。

示例代码:

-- -------------------- ---- -------
---- -
  ------------ ------ -----------
  ---------- -----
  ------------ ----
  ------ -----
  ----------------- -----
-

- -
  ------ --------
-

--------
------- -
  ------ --------
  ---------------- ----------
-

3. 图片的替代文本应用

对于视力障碍人士,在图片无法正常显示时,需要提供替代文本,这样他们可以通过屏幕阅读器等技术获得图片的信息。

示例代码:

听力障碍人士

针对听力障碍人士,无障碍辅助技术的应用场景如下:

1. 视频字幕和音频文本

为了让听力障碍人士能够理解视频和音频的内容,我们应提供相应的字幕和文本,且要确保字幕、文本和视频/音频同步。

示例代码:

2. 增加音频转换控件

在音频内容的应用中,可以允许用户通过一个控件来调整音频的音量、速度等参数。

示例代码:

运动障碍人士

对于运动障碍人士,无障碍辅助技术的应用场景如下:

1. 键盘导航和焦点管理

要确保网站内的每个元素都可以通过键盘访问和操作,同时要考虑焦点管理,以确保键盘操作的方向和流畅程度。

示例代码:

结论

在 Web 开发中,无障碍辅助技术设计能够增强用户体验,让更多的人能更加轻松地使用网站和应用。以上列举的几个应用场景可以帮助开发人员更好地理解如何在 Web 端中加入无障碍辅助技术,让网站更加包容和友好。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/66fb902f44713626015ea5a7

纠错
反馈